Player Notes
November 15, 2008
Donnie Murphy has signed a minor league deal with the Orioles, according to the Baltimore Sun. His agent (Jim Kuzmich) said, "Donnie is looking for a place to play much more consistently than he was in Oakland. You’re talking about a kid that came up playing in the Kansas City organization every day. The Orioles expressed that should Donnie’s bat develop into what we think it could develop into on the major league level, they see him having a more-defined role."
September 22, 2008
Donnie Murphy has been recalled as insurance for third baseman Jack Hannahan, who strained a muscle in his rib cage, according to the SF Chronicle.
July 21, 2008
The A's designated infielder Donnie Murphy for assignment on Monday, the Oakland Tribune confirms.
July 8, 2008
Donnie Murphy tested his sore right elbow and was available, if needed, on Monday, according to the SF Chronicle.
June 20, 2008
Donnie Murphy was activated from the DL on Friday, according to MLB.com. To make room on the active roster, Gregorio Petit was sent down to Triple-A. "Everyone knows they have a chance to get in the lineup," Geren said. "When you're playing a National League team, you could go through a whole roster."
May 19, 2008
Donnie Murphy was placed on the DL on Monday with inflammation in his right elbow, according to the Associated Press. The team recalled Dallas Braden to take his roster spot.
April 24, 2008
Donnie Murphy hit his first two home runs of the season on Thursday on his way to three hits, three runs and four RBI for the A's.
April 9, 2008
Donnie Murphy swung a bat on Tuesday for the first time since spraining his finger on his right hand over the weekend, according to MLB.com. He commented that he was feeling much better, but will wait and see how his hand feels tomorrow before deciding whether or not he would be ready to return to the field. He considers himself day-to-day.
April 6, 2008
Donnie Murphy started at third base against Cleveland on Saturday, but was forced out of action in the third inning due to a sprained finger. He drew a walk in his only at-bat, and the severity of the ailment is yet to be decided.
